Product Details

Virgen de las Viñas is based in the up-and-coming region of Castilla la-Mancha and was founded in 1961 when 15 families joined forces to build a better future by focusing on producing quality wines from the region. Since the 1990s, La- Mancha has undergone dramatic change, with significant investment in transforming the arid landscape of the Meseta- the high plateau south of Madrid. Virgen de las Viñas encompasses over 3,000 growers covering 25,000 hectares of prime vineyard, making it a leader in the vine-growing area of Castilla la-Mancha. In the winery, it combines traditional production methods with cutting edge technical innovations. The striking duo of ‘El Concierto’ wines are packed with vibrant fruit flavours and offer excellent value for money.

The grapes come from the Castilian plain, which is situated at 650 metres above sea level in Central Spain. The climate is continental, typical of the interior of the Iberian Peninsula, which is generally dry, receiving around 300 to 400mm of rain per year and enjoying over 3,000 hours of sunshine per year. The temperatures can fluctuate between average summer maximum temperatures of 26°C - which can reach up to 45°C on the hottest of summer days- dropping to -5°C in the winter. The soils are
predominantly sandy loam in texture with limestone layers. The soils are very porous and permeable, which together with the climatic conditions produce quality fruit with excellent ripeness levels.

The grapes were gently pressed to produce the must which was clarified prior to vinification. Fermentation took place in stainless steel tanks with selected yeasts at controlled temperatures to retain the purity of fruit and varietal characteristics. The wine was aged in stainless steel tanks to maintain freshness.
